Three custom Danielle Frankel looks were completed for Jordyn Woods ahead of her Saturday wedding to Karl-Anthony Towns at a private Malibu home.
The final fitting in Los Angeles capped a compressed timeline after the couple’s Christmas Eve 2025 engagement, with Woods saying Towns’ NBA schedule left only the summer to marry.
The main ceremony dress is a strapless silk-wool ball gown with hand-cut Chantilly and corded lace appliqués, while a second lace gown adds a high slit and bolero for the reception.
A third look for the welcome party is a silk satin slip dress with an asymmetric scarf drape, rounding out a three-outfit bridal wardrobe Woods said made her feel confident before the wedding.
Woods and Towns met in Los Angeles in 2017, began dating in 2020 and married this weekend as Towns enters the season as a New York Knicks star and 2026 NBA champion.
